The MPCA ensures data centers meet strong environmental standards to protect our air, water, and the health of Minnesotans. We monitor and regulate pollution from data centers through our environmental review process and air, water, and stormwater permitting programs. Our role in regulating data centers is focused on environmental protection. We do not decide whether a project is built.
